Forecast Snow Stability: The snowpack will be mostly firm and icy with good stability all areas. Isolated accumulations of windslab and softer deposits will be present above 900 metres on South-West through West to North-West aspects. These will be generally shallow and not extensive. The avalanche hazard will be Low.
Forecast Weather Influences: Mostly dry with the freezing level around 400 metres. Fresh East-North-East winds will back North-North-West and steadily decrease to become moderate. Observed Weather Influences: A dry and bright day with the freezing level around 500 metres. Fresh to moderate East-North-Easterly winds. ObservedSnowStability: The snowpack is mostly firm, icy and stable in all areas. Isolated accumulations of windslab and softer deposits exist primarily in wind-sheltered locations above 900 metres on South-West through West to North-West aspects. These are generally shallow and avoidable. The avalanche hazard is Low.
